John Lennon with Elton John on Thanksgiving 1974

Chip inspired me to pull this out today. I own a 10" bootleg of John Lennon performing with Elton John on Thanksgiving night, 1974. Side one is the performance. I don't know the source of side 2, perhaps some unedited studio takes.

Side 1: Whatever Gets you Through the Night 3:05, Lucy in the Sky with Diamonds 5:40, I Saw her Standing There 3:05

Side 2: Slippin and Slidden, Stand by Me, Oh My Love, Lady Marmalade

Elton John sang backing vocals and also played piano on the studio version. He famously wagered Lennon that this song would become a #1 hit. When it did, Lennon made good on the wager by making a guest appearance at an Elton John concert on Thanksgiving night 1974 at Madison Square Garden in New York City. It turned out to be Lennon's last live rock performance. That night, the duo also sang The Beatles' "I Saw Her Standing There." Backstage, Yoko Ono reunited with Lennon, ending John's 18-month separation from her, known as his "Lost Weekend." (thanks, Bertrand - Paris, France and Joshua - La Crosse, WI)source
